0608-0762
GEORGE III STYLE MAHOGANY SECRETARY BOOKCASE, English, 19th century. The top section is a cabinet bookcase with denticulated molded cornice over a pair of mullioned glass doors, the base section an slant-front secretary with fitted interior, four graduated drawers and bracket feet. Dimensions: 92.25"H x 44.25"W x 22"D.

$4000 - $6000 $2750

0608-0786
A FINE CARVED AND PIERCED WOOD SHODANA ON STAND, Japanese, Meiji/Taisho period. The cabinet constructed with a series of staggered shelves and enclosed compartments within an ornately carved framework decorated with birds amidst blossoming prunus branches, the doors and back panels decorated with applied pictorial ivory carvings. Dimensions: 80.25"H x 62"W x 16"D. $5000 - $7000 $3750

0608-0789
CLASSIC 1941 LINCOLN CONTINENTAL COUPE, V-12 flathead engine, 3 speed manual transmission, black exterior, tan cloth with red leather interior, wide white wall tires, heater and radio, restored over 30 years ago and once owned by the late Dallas Troutman (founder of the Emporium department store chain), just one of 850 coupes produced in 1941. $40000 - $50000 No sale
